> Syntax Error raised in phonegap-1.3.0.js in FR-FR locale when watching the 
> accelerometer

> There is a bug in the Accelerometer.cs file of the WP7GalClassLib library in 
> the way to formats the current coordinates into JSON format. 
> Here is the kind of output produced on a FR-FR locale (and on any locale 
> using the coma character as the separated character for numerics) :
> "{\"x\":0,00472,\"y\":-0,19879,\"z\":-0,98115}" instead of 
> "{\"x\":0.00472,\"y\":-0.19879,\"z\":-0.98115}" for EN-US.
> The JSON.Parse() instruction then raises a Syntax Error exception later on 
> due to the bad formatting of the JSON string. 
> To fix the bug, the code of the GetCurrentAccelerationFormatted() method 
> needs to be changed by this one:
> private string GetCurrentAccelerationFormatted()
> {
>     string resultCoordinates = String.Format("\"x\":{0},\"y\":{1},\"z\":{2}",
>              accelerometer.CurrentValue.Acceleration.X.ToString("0.00000", 
> CultureInfo.InvariantCulture),
>              accelerometer.CurrentValue.Acceleration.Y.ToString("0.00000", 
> CultureInfo.InvariantCulture),
>              accelerometer.CurrentValue.Acceleration.Z.ToString("0.00000", 
> CultureInfo.InvariantCulture));
>     resultCoordinates = "{" + resultCoordinates + "}";
>     return resultCoordinates;
> }
> It adds the usage of CultueInfo.InvariantCulture available in the 
> System.Globalization namespace to always have the same formatting whatever 
> the locale is.
